Average Dietitians and Nutritionists Salary in Las Cruces, NM

The average salary for Dietitians and Nutritionistss in Las Cruces, NM is $67,200. While this is lower than the national average, the cost of living in Las Cruces, NM may offset the difference, preserving real purchasing power. Notably, Las Cruces, NM is a key hub for this profession, with a job concentration 1.31x higher than average.

Dietitians and Nutritionists Salary Distribution in Las Cruces, NM

The earning potential for Dietitians and Nutritionistss in Las Cruces, NM varies significantly by experience level. The salary gap is relatively narrow, suggesting consistent and predictable earnings from entry-level to senior positions. Entry-level roles (10th percentile) typically start around $55,760, while highly experienced professionals can command wages upwards of $79,290.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a Dietitians and Nutritionists make in Las Cruces, NM?

The median annual salary for a Dietitians and Nutritionists in Las Cruces, NM is $67,200. This typically ranges from $55,760 for entry-level positions to $79,290 for top-level roles.

How does the salary compare to the national average?

The average salary for this role in Las Cruces, NM is 10.4% lower than the national median of $74,990.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 50 employees in the Las Cruces, NM area with a job density of 0.649 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
